The short version

French Gulch is a city of 373 people in California. The median age is 55.3, about 16 years above the US median. 86% of homes are owner-occupied. Four-year degrees are less common here than nationally, at 16% of adults. The population is up 47% since 2000. That trails the California median by roughly 43%.

Frequently asked

How many people live in French Gulch, California?

French Gulch, California has about 373 residents according to the 2020 American Community Survey.

What is the median household income in French Gulch, California?

The typical household in French Gulch, California earns about $44,808 a year. Half of households make more than that, and half make less.

Is French Gulch, California expensive?

In French Gulch, California, the median home is worth about $104,600, and the typical rent is about $1,292 a month.

How educated are people in French Gulch, California?

About 16.0% of adults age 25 and over in French Gulch, California hold a bachelor's degree or higher.

What is the poverty rate in French Gulch, California?

About 8.8% of people in French Gulch, California live below the federal poverty line.
